Warning device for engineering management

By using cross-set first and second warning signs and installation positioning mechanisms, the problem of blind spots in existing warning devices has been solved, achieving all-round warning at the construction site and improving space utilization efficiency.

Abstract

The utility model discloses a warning device for engineering management, which relates to the technical field of engineering management and comprises a support frame, a first warning board and a second warning board, a mounting frame is fixedly arranged at the top of the support frame, the first warning board and the mounting frame are fixed in a threaded connection mode, and the second warning board is sleeved outside the first warning board. The first warning board and the second warning board are arranged in a crossed mode, and an installation positioning mechanism used for limiting the position of the second warning board is arranged between the first warning board and the second warning board. According to the utility model, the two warning boards are arranged in a staggered and crossed manner, so that the warning boards can effectively warn the peripheries of the outer sides of the warning boards, the occurrence of warning blind areas is avoided as much as possible, and the warning effect is improved.

TECHNICAL FIELD

[0001] The utility model relates to engineering management technical field, concretely relates to a warning device for engineering management. BACKGROUND

[0002] On the construction site, there are various building materials, construction equipment and temporary erection, etc., which can easily cause personnel collision injury, setting up warning device can remind personnel to keep a safe distance, avoid dangerous area, reduce the probability of collision accident, for example, the patent file No.

[0003] But the above warning device when setting, only can the front and back of the device warning effect, when the construction personnel are located on the left and right sides of the warning device, there is a warning blind area, reduces the warning effect of the device. UTILITY MODEL CONTENTS

[0004] In view of the above problems existing in the prior art warning device for engineering management, the utility model is provided.

[0005] Therefore, the utility model aims at providing a warning device for engineering management, solving the problem that the prior art warning device can only warn in front and back.

[0006] In order to achieve the above object, the utility model provides the following technical scheme:

[0007] A warning device for engineering management, comprising a support frame, a first warning board and a second warning board, the top of the support frame is fixedly provided with a mounting frame, the first warning board is fixedly connected with the mounting frame by screwing, the second warning board is sleeved outside the first warning board, and the first warning board and the second warning board are cross arranged.

[0008] The first warning board and the second warning board are provided with a mounting positioning mechanism for limiting the position of the second warning board.

[0009] Preferably, the bottom of the second warning board is provided with a slot matched with the first warning board.

[0010] Preferably, the mounting positioning mechanism comprises two symmetrically arranged positioning rods, two symmetrically arranged pairs of strip-shaped holes are formed in the lower end of the outer wall of the second warning board, the positioning rods are slidably arranged in the side of the strip-shaped holes, a positioning groove is formed in the side of the first warning board and is matched with the insertion of the positioning rods, a sliding block is fixedly arranged at the end of the positioning rod away from the positioning groove, and a spring is fixedly arranged between the sliding block and the inner wall of the strip-shaped hole.

[0011] Preferably, the two ends of the sliding block are fixedly provided with pull rods, the rod wall of the positioning rod is fixedly sleeved with an H-shaped block, the H-shaped block is slidably sleeved with the outer side of the strip-shaped hole, the lower end of the outer wall of the first warning board is fixedly provided with two symmetrically arranged baffles, and the lower end of the second warning board is located between the plurality of baffles.

[0012] Further, the lower end of the outer wall of the first warning board is fixedly provided with a storage box, a adjusting screw is threadedly arranged in the side of the storage box, a pressing plate is rotatably sleeved with one end of the adjusting screw, and a rotating block is fixedly arranged at the other end of the adjusting screw.

[0013] Preferably, the outer walls of the first warning board and the second warning board are coated with reflective paint.

Specific implementation

[0023] In order to make the technical personnel of the prior art better understand the technical scheme of the utility model, the utility model will be introduced further in the following with the drawings.

[0024] The utility model discloses a warning device for engineering management.

[0025] The utility model provides a kind of warning device for engineering management as Figures 1-3 As shown in a kind of warning device for engineering management, including support frame 1, first warning board 2 and second warning board 3, the outer wall of first warning board 2 and second warning board 3 is all smeared with reflective paint, and the top of support frame 1 is fixed with mounting frame 4, and first warning board 2 is fixed with screw between mounting frame 4, second warning board 3 is set on the outside of first warning board 2, and the bottom of second warning board 3 is provided with the slot 5 of cooperation first warning board 2, and first warning board 2 and second warning board 3 are cross arrangement, and the outer wall both sides lower end of first warning board 2 is fixed with two symmetrically arranged baffles 16, and the lower end of second warning board 3 is located between multiple baffles 16.

[0026] Before using the device, second warning board 3 is set on the outside of first warning board 2, and the position of second warning board 3 is primarily positioned by the setting of multiple baffles 16, because first warning board 2 and second warning board 3 are misaligned, so that support frame 1 can carry out comprehensive warning effect when supporting and placing overall device, improve warning effect.

[0027] In order to be able to determine the position of second warning board 3, as Figure 2As shown, the first warning board 2 and the second warning board 3 are provided with a mounting positioning mechanism for limiting the position of the second warning board 3, the mounting positioning mechanism comprises two symmetrically arranged positioning rods 6, the outer wall of the second warning board 3 is provided with two symmetrically arranged pairs of strip-shaped holes, the positioning rods 6 are slidably arranged in the side of the strip-shaped holes, the side of the first warning board 2 is provided with a positioning groove 7 matched with the insertion of the positioning rods 6, one end of the positioning rod 6 away from the positioning groove 7 is fixedly provided with a sliding block 8, the spring 9 is fixedly arranged between the sliding block 8 and the inner wall of the strip-shaped hole, the two ends of the sliding block 8 are fixedly provided with a pull rod 10, the rod wall of the positioning rod 6 is fixedly sleeved with an H-shaped block 11, and the H-shaped block 11 is slidably sleeved with the outside of the strip-shaped hole.

[0028] Before placing the second warning board 2, the plurality of pull rods 10 on both sides are pulled, so that the pull rod 10 drives the sliding block 8 to slide in the strip-shaped hole and extrudes the spring 9, at this time, the two positioning rods 6 enter the strip-shaped hole, when the second warning board 3 is sleeved outside the first warning board 2, the pull rod 10 is loosened, and the positioning rod 6 rebounds and inserts into the positioning groove 7 under the elastic recovery of the spring 9, so as to determine the position of the second warning board 3 and ensure the stable use of the warning device.

[0029] In order to reduce the occupied space during storage of the device, as shown in Figure 1 and Figure 3 The lower end of the outer wall of the first warning board 2 is fixedly provided with a storage box 12, the side of the storage box 12 is threadedly provided with an adjusting screw rod 13, one end of the adjusting screw rod 13 is rotatably sleeved with a pressing plate 14, and the other end of the adjusting screw rod 13 is fixedly provided with a rotating block 15.

[0030] When it is necessary to store the device, the first warning board 2 and the second warning board 3 can be disassembled and separated from the support frame 1, then the second warning board 3 is placed in the storage box 12, and the rotating block 15 is pushed, so that the adjusting screw rod 13 pushes the pressing plate 14 to extrude the second warning board 2, so that the whole device is transversely stacked to reduce the overall occupied space.
